Forgetting The Old Wisdom

Actually the old military wisdom was don’t get involved in a land war in Asia at all.  The experiences of Korea, Vietnam, Lebanon were not sufficient to prevent Iraq, Pakistan, Yemen, Afghanistan, etc. etc.

“For years up to 1964 the chiefs of the armed services, of whom the author was then one, deemed it unnecessary and unwise for U.S. forces to become involved in any ground war in Southeast Asia . In 1964 there were changes in the composition of the Joint Chiefs of Staff, and in a matter of a few months the Johnson Administration, encouraged by the aggressive military, hastened into what has become the quagmire of Vietnam .”
